Solution methods
-------------------------------------------------------------------------------
Software:    GAMIT 10.60.003/GLOBK 5.29X
Reference    Frames: System rotated and translated on upto 99 reference sites
Observables: Dual frequency phase, 2-minute sampling
Arc Length:  24-hours for IC, radiation parameters random walk process noise
             over 7-day intervals
Elevation Cutoff: 10-deg, site and elevation angle dependent phase noise
Reference:    http://igscb.jpl.nasa.gov/igscb/center/analysis/mit.acn
